07-30-2014 02:07 AM - edited 03-16-2019 11:33 PM
Dear all,
We have 2 CallManagers at our organization. Incoming calls are routed to Attendant Console to listening Music on Hold. Whenever the Publisher CallManager is down, calls coming into our organization receive a busy signal. I thought we were setup for redundancy, but I found out the hard way that this was not the case.
We have a 2911 router which routes incoming phone traffic into our organization. On it are two dial peers which route our organization?s incoming calls to the CallManagers. The primary dial peer is supposed to route to the publishe and the secondary dial peer to the subscriber. Below are the 2 dial peers which route our traffic.
voice class h323 1
h225 timeout tcp establish 3
dial-peer voice 11 voip
preference 2
destination-pattern 3.......
session target ipv4:10.1.11.30 ( publiser)
dtmf-relay h245-alphanumeric
codec g711alaw
!
dial-peer voice 10 voip
preference 1
destination-pattern 3.......
session target ipv4:10.1.11.31 ( subcriber)
dtmf-relay h245-alphanumeric
codec g711alaw
If i delete dial peer voice 11, incoming call can route to subcriber successfully
I would appreciate anyone taking the time to look at them and offer any suggestions.
CCM 10.0
I got debug for this as below:
TSI-DC-VGR01-0#end
Translating "end"
% Bad IP address or host name
Translating "end"
% Unknown command or computer name, or unable to find computer address
TSI-DC-VGR01-0#
Jul 30 07:48:09.066: //-1/AEEEB6D6813B/CCAPI/cc_api_display_ie_subfields:
cc_api_call_setup_ind_common:
cisco-username=
----- ccCallInfo IE subfields -----
cisco-ani=0905916072
cisco-anitype=2
cisco-aniplan=1
cisco-anipi=0
cisco-anisi=3
dest=38236688
cisco-desttype=0
cisco-destplan=1
cisco-rdie=FFFFFFFF
cisco-rdn=
cisco-rdntype=-1
cisco-rdnplan=-1
cisco-rdnpi=-1
cisco-rdnsi=-1
cisco-redirectreason=-1 fwd_final_type =0
final_redirectNumber =
hunt_group_timeout =0
Jul 30 07:48:09.066: //-1/AEEEB6D6813B/CCAPI/cc_api_call_setup_ind_common: Interface=0x2BA17414, Call Info( Calling Number=0905916072,(Calling Name=)(TON=National, NPI=ISDN, Screenin
etwork, Presentation=Allowed),
Called Number=38236688(TON=Unknown, NPI=ISDN),
Calling Translated=FALSE, Subscriber Type Str=RegularLine, FinalDestinatioag=TRUE,
Incoming Dial-peer=9, Progress Indication=NULL(0), Calling IE Present=TRUE
Source Trkgrp Route Label=, Target Trkgrp Route Label=, CLID Transparent=F
E), Call Id=-1
Jul 30 07:48:09.066: //-1/AEEEB6D6813B/CCAPI/ccCheckClipClir:
In: Calling Number=0905916072(TON=National, NPI=ISDN, Screening=Network, P
entation=Allowed)
Jul 30 07:48:09.070: //-1/AEEEB6D6813B/CCAPI/ccCheckClipClir:
Out: Calling Number=0905916072(TON=National, NPI=ISDN, Screening=Network,
sentation=Allowed)
Jul 30 07:48:09.070: //-1/xxxxxxxxxxxx/CCAPI/cc_get_feature_vsa:
Jul 30 07:48:09.070: :cc_get_feature_vsa malloc success
Jul 30 07:48:09.070: //-1/xxxxxxxxxxxx/CCAPI/cc_get_feature_vsa:
Jul 30 07:48:09.070: cc_get_feature_vsa count is 1
Jul 30 07:48:09.070: //-1/xxxxxxxxxxxx/CCAPI/cc_get_feature_vsa:
Jul 30 07:48:09.070: :FEATURE_VSA attributes are: feature_name:0,feature_time
0612504,feature_id:1877
Jul 30 07:48:09.070: //1877/AEEEB6D6813B/CCAPI/cc_api_call_setup_ind_common:
Set Up Event Sent;
Call Info(Calling Number=0905916072(TON=National, NPI=ISDN, Screening=Netw
, Presentation=Allowed),
Called Number=38236688(TON=Unknown, NPI=ISDN))
Jul 30 07:48:09.070: //1877/AEEEB6D6813B/CCAPI/cc_process_call_setup_ind:
Event=0x2B9DF948
Jul 30 07:48:09.070: //-1/xxxxxxxxxxxx/CCAPI/cc_setupind_match_search:
Try with the demoted called number 38236688
Jul 30 07:48:09.070: //1877/AEEEB6D6813B/CCAPI/ccCallSetContext:
Context=0x300C4B5C
Jul 30 07:48:09.070: //1877/AEEEB6D6813B/CCAPI/cc_process_call_setup_ind:
>>>>CCAPI handed cid 1877 with tag 9 to app "_ManagedAppProcess_Default"
Jul 30 07:48:09.070: //1877/AEEEB6D6813B/CCAPI/ccCallProceeding:
Progress Indication=NULL(0)
Jul 30 07:48:09.070: //1877/AEEEB6D6813B/CCAPI/ccCallSetupRequest:
Destination=, Calling IE Present=TRUE, Mode=0,
Outgoing Dial-peer=10, Params=0x300C606C, Progress Indication=NULL(0)
Jul 30 07:48:09.070: //1877/AEEEB6D6813B/CCAPI/ccCheckClipClir:
In: Calling Number=0905916072(TON=National, NPI=ISDN, Screening=Network, P
entation=Allowed)
Jul 30 07:48:09.070: //1877/AEEEB6D6813B/CCAPI/ccCheckClipClir:
Out: Calling Number=0905916072(TON=National, NPI=ISDN, Screening=Network,
sentation=Allowed)
Jul 30 07:48:09.070: //1877/AEEEB6D6813B/CCAPI/ccCallSetupRequest:
Destination Pattern=3......., Called Number=38236688, Digit Strip=FALSE
Jul 30 07:48:09.070: //1877/AEEEB6D6813B/CCAPI/ccCallSetupRequest:
Calling Number=0905916072(TON=National, NPI=ISDN, Screening=Network, Prese
tion=Allowed),
Called Number=38236688(TON=Unknown, NPI=ISDN),
Redirect Number=, Display Info=
Account Number=, Final Destination Flag=TRUE,
Guid=AEEEB6D6-16F4-11E4-813B-A4934C055B80, Outgoing Dial-peer=10
Jul 30 07:48:09.070: //1877/AEEEB6D6813B/CCAPI/cc_api_display_ie_subfields:
ccCallSetupRequest:
cisco-username=
----- ccCallInfo IE subfields -----
cisco-ani=0905916072
cisco-anitype=2
cisco-aniplan=1
cisco-anipi=0
cisco-anisi=3
dest=38236688
cisco-desttype=0
cisco-destplan=1
cisco-rdie=FFFFFFFF
cisco-rdn=
cisco-rdntype=-1
cisco-rdnplan=-1
cisco-rdnpi=-1
cisco-rdnsi=-1
cisco-redirectreason=-1 fwd_final_type =0
final_redirectNumber =
hunt_group_timeout =0
Jul 30 07:48:09.070: //1877/AEEEB6D6813B/CCAPI/ccIFCallSetupRequestPrivate:
Interface=0x312C8048, Interface Type=1, Destination=, Mode=0x0,
Call Params(Calling Number=0905916072,(Calling Name=)(TON=National, NPI=IS
Screening=Network, Presentation=Allowed),
Called Number=38236688(TON=Unknown, NPI=ISDN), Calling Translated=FALSE,
Subscriber Type Str=RegularLine, FinalDestinationFlag=TRUE, Outgoing Dial-
r=10, Call Count On=FALSE,
Source Trkgrp Route Label=, Target Trkgrp Route Label=, tg_label_flag=0, A
ication Call Id=)
Jul 30 07:48:09.070: //-1/xxxxxxxxxxxx/CCAPI/cc_get_feature_vsa:
Jul 30 07:48:09.070: :cc_get_feature_vsa malloc success
Jul 30 07:48:09.074: //-1/xxxxxxxxxxxx/CCAPI/cc_get_feature_vsa:
Jul 30 07:48:09.074: cc_get_feature_vsa count is 2
Jul 30 07:48:09.074: //-1/xxxxxxxxxxxx/CCAPI/cc_get_feature_vsa:
Jul 30 07:48:09.074: :FEATURE_VSA attributes are: feature_name:0,feature_time
0612952,feature_id:1878
Jul 30 07:48:09.074: //1878/AEEEB6D6813B/CCAPI/ccIFCallSetupRequestPrivate:
SPI Call Setup Request Is Success; Interface Type=1, FlowMode=1
Jul 30 07:48:09.074: //1878/AEEEB6D6813B/CCAPI/ccCallSetContext:
Context=0x300C601C
Jul 30 07:48:09.074: //1877/AEEEB6D6813B/CCAPI/ccSaveDialpeerTag:
Outgoing Dial-peer=10
Jul 30 07:48:19.386: //1877/AEEEB6D6813B/CCAPI/cc_api_call_disconnected:
Cause Value=102, Interface=0x2BA17414, Call Id=1877
Jul 30 07:48:19.386: //1877/AEEEB6D6813B/CCAPI/cc_api_call_disconnected:
Call Entry(Responsed=FALSE, Cause Value=102, Retry Count=0)
Jul 30 07:48:19.386: //1878/AEEEB6D6813B/CCAPI/ccCallDisconnect:
Cause Value=102, Tag=0x0, Call Entry(Previous Disconnect Cause=0, Disconne
Cause=0)
Jul 30 07:48:19.386: //1878/AEEEB6D6813B/CCAPI/ccCallDisconnect:
Cause Value=102, Call Entry(Responsed=FALSE, Cause Value=102)
Jul 30 07:48:19.386: //1878/AEEEB6D6813B/CCAPI/cc_api_get_transfer_info:
Transfer Number Is Null
Jul 30 07:48:19.386: //1877/AEEEB6D6813B/CCAPI/ccCallDisconnect:
Cause Value=102, Tag=0x0, Call Entry(Previous Disconnect Cause=0, Disconne
Cause=102)
Jul 30 07:48:19.386: //1877/AEEEB6D6813B/CCAPI/ccCallDisconnect:
Cause Value=102, Call Entry(Responsed=TRUE, Cause Value=102)
Jul 30 07:48:19.386: //1877/AEEEB6D6813B/CCAPI/cc_api_get_transfer_info:
Transfer Number Is Null
Jul 30 07:48:19.386: //1878/AEEEB6D6813B/CCAPI/cc_api_call_disconnect_done:
Disposition=0, Interface=0x312C8048, Tag=0x0, Call Id=1878,
Call Entry(Disconnect Cause=102, Voice Class Cause Code=0, Retry Count=0)
Jul 30 07:48:19.386: //1878/AEEEB6D6813B/CCAPI/cc_api_call_disconnect_done:
Call Disconnect Event Sent
Jul 30 07:48:19.386: //-1/xxxxxxxxxxxx/CCAPI/cc_free_feature_vsa:
Jul 30 07:48:19.386: :cc_free_feature_vsa freeing 2C24DB50
Jul 30 07:48:19.386: //-1/xxxxxxxxxxxx/CCAPI/cc_free_feature_vsa:
Jul 30 07:48:19.386: vsacount in free is 1
Jul 30 07:48:19.394: //1877/AEEEB6D6813B/CCAPI/cc_api_call_disconnect_done:
Disposition=0, Interface=0x2BA17414, Tag=0x0, Call Id=1877,
Call Entry(Disconnect Cause=102, Voice Class Cause Code=0, Retry Count=0)
Jul 30 07:48:19.398: //1877/AEEEB6D6813B/CCAPI/cc_api_call_disconnect_done:
Call Disconnect Event Sent
Jul 30 07:48:19.398: //-1/xxxxxxxxxxxx/CCAPI/cc_free_feature_vsa:
Jul 30 07:48:19.398: :cc_free_feature_vsa freeing 2C24D990
Jul 30 07:48:19.398: //-1/xxxxxxxxxxxx/CCAPI/cc_free_feature_vsa:
Solved! Go to Solution.
07-30-2014 02:58 AM
Hi
can you try the below :-
voice class codec 1
codec preference 1 g711alaw
codec preference 2 g729r8
voice class h323 1
h225 timeout tcp establish 3
h225 timeout setup 3
dial-peer voice 11 voip
no codec g711alaw
voice-class codec 1
voice-class h323 1
dial-peer voice 10 voip
no codec g711alaw
voice-class codec 1
voice-class h323 1
Thanks
please rate all useful information
07-30-2014 03:12 AM
Hi
No, it is not for change codec , you can take a look i use g711 & g729 under voice-class codec ,but i share with him a success configuration for me to see if he can see h323 command , may be there is a bug or he has to upgrade the IOS , it is very strange that he is unable to see h323 under dial-peer. I agree with you 100% that he has to apply voice-class h323 1. I need to see may be my configuration can solve the issue.
thanks
07-30-2014 02:29 AM
This is most likely because you didnt apply your voice class h323 to the dial-peers..
dial-peer voice 11 voip
voice-class h323 1
dial-peer voice 10 voip
voice-class h323 1
This command basically tells the router to fail over to the next dial-peer in 3sec. without this, the default failover time for cisco dial-peers is 12sec. The problem with this is that the isdn timeout timer is 10sec, so before the call fails over to the second dial-peer, your provider would have terminated the call. So you need to apply this tom ake the fail over happen well below the 10sec time
07-30-2014 02:32 AM
Hi Okanlawon,
I did your command already but when we do show run, it doesn't appear.
Problem still exist.
Regards,
ThanhNT
07-30-2014 02:57 AM
What is the IOS version on your gateway. I have never seen a case where the voice class command doesnt show in your dial-peer. That doesnt look right.
07-30-2014 02:58 AM
Hi
can you try the below :-
voice class codec 1
codec preference 1 g711alaw
codec preference 2 g729r8
voice class h323 1
h225 timeout tcp establish 3
h225 timeout setup 3
dial-peer voice 11 voip
no codec g711alaw
voice-class codec 1
voice-class h323 1
dial-peer voice 10 voip
no codec g711alaw
voice-class codec 1
voice-class h323 1
Thanks
please rate all useful information
07-30-2014 02:58 AM
Islam,
Why are we asking him to change the voice class codec? Is this related to the problem at hand?
07-30-2014 03:12 AM
Hi
No, it is not for change codec , you can take a look i use g711 & g729 under voice-class codec ,but i share with him a success configuration for me to see if he can see h323 command , may be there is a bug or he has to upgrade the IOS , it is very strange that he is unable to see h323 under dial-peer. I agree with you 100% that he has to apply voice-class h323 1. I need to see may be my configuration can solve the issue.
thanks
07-30-2014 03:31 AM
Dear Okanlawon & islam.kamal,
Both of you are correct. I used your command and it worked now. It also help me solved the problem related to Music On Hold cause i use g711ulaw ( MoH wont work with incoming call).
I used c2900-universalk9-mz.SPA.151-4.M4.bin
Cisco IOS Software, C2900 Software (C2900-UNIVERSALK9-M), Version 15.1(4)M4,
EASE SOFTWARE (fc1)
Technical Support: http://www.cisco.com/techsupport
Copyright (c) 1986-2012 by Cisco Systems, Inc.
Compiled Tue 20-Mar-12 18:57 by prod_rel_team
ROM: System Bootstrap, Version 15.0(1r)M15, RELEASE SOFTWARE (fc1)
Thank you very much ! You are the god !
ThanhNT
07-30-2014 03:38 AM
Well,
Looks like only Islam's answer was marked as correct!
07-30-2014 04:27 AM
Hi
+5 for your Ayodeji ,you are the owner of the solution of course .
Thanks
07-30-2014 04:33 AM
I just find correct button on your side but no lucky. Maybe forum only give one times to click
Find answers to your questions by entering keywords or phrases in the Search bar above. New here? Use these resources to familiarize yourself with the community: